Output 67598abe0106a99d074be8d6cbcde188a3e544ab310d075a546e95ddd531ff52:3

value
520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5aa5643c926887726776c6f2bd26e180520b0d68 OP_EQUAL
address
39xJsR1dAZNZv8tMMYWkcwtMBU6hBwynt5
transaction
67598abe0106a99d074be8d6cbcde188a3e544ab310d075a546e95ddd531ff52
spent
true